Songkran
Thai New Year Festival Songkran is a Thai traditional New Year which starts on April 13 every year and lasts for days. Songkran festival on April 13 is or the day to mark the end of the old year, April 14 is Wan Nao which is the day after and April 15 is Wan Thaloeng Sok which the New Year begins.
